๐Ÿ” CVE Alert

CVE-2026-84869

CRITICAL 9.9 โš ๏ธ CISA KEV

ScreenConnect Client: Guest-to-Host File Execution via File-Transfer Actions

CVSS Score
9.9
EPSS Score
0.0%
EPSS Percentile
0th

A condition in the ScreenConnect client may allow files to be transferred and executed through an active remote session without authorization or Host confirmation in certain circumstances. ScreenConnect servers are not impacted.

CWE CWE-862 CWE-269
Vendor connectwise
Product screenconnect
Published Sep 8, 2026
Last Updated Sep 12, 2026

Affected Versions

ConnectWise / ScreenConnect
All versions prior to 26.6.5
